Weight and Pressure Loads
Depending on the configuration, a storage system can weigh up to 2,000 lb (907 kg). Table 11
(page 20) provides maximum weights and pressure loads per leveling foot for storage system
cabinets. Use these values to approximate the structural support required by a storage system
cabinet.
